Summary of differences between jerusalem artichoke and mangosteen
- Mangosteen has less iron, vitamin B1, potassium, phosphorus, copper, vitamin B5, and vitamin B3 than jerusalem artichoke.
- Jerusalem artichoke covers your daily need for iron, 39% more than mangosteen.
- Jerusalem artichoke has 12 times more vitamin B5 than mangosteen. While jerusalem artichoke has 0.397mg of vitamin B5, mangosteen has only 0.032mg.
- The glycemic index of mangosteen is higher.
These are the specific foods used in this comparison Jerusalem-artichokes, raw and Mangosteen, canned, syrup pack.
